Reklama
Wymyślając wczoraj kilka filmów, które można oglądać na moim Raspberry Pi, dokonałem zaskakującego odkrycia - nie będzie odtwarzać filmów MPEG! Czy to ci się stało? Prowadzisz Centrum multimedialne RaspBMC Jak zrobić Raspberry Pi w zestawie kina domowegoCztery tygodnie później bawiłem się moim Raspberry Pi na różne sposoby, od używania go do przeglądania internetowe i standardowe codzienne zadania komputerowe do zabawy z różnymi konfiguracjami, które są ... Czytaj więcej na komputerze Raspberry Pi lub oglądanie filmów na pulpicie? Czy zauważyłeś, że niektórych plików wideo nie można odtworzyć?
Jeśli tak, to nie jesteś sam. Wiele osób ma problemy z faktem, że chociaż Raspberry Pi z przyjemnością transkoduje filmy w wysokiej rozdzielczości, najwyraźniej nie może odtwarzać filmów MPEG-2. Przyczyną tego nie jest jednak awaria sprzętowa ani nawet awaria oprogramowania - raczej wszystko zależy od licencji.
Wiele odtwarzaczy multimedialnych w systemach Windows, Mac OS X i Linux pozwala cieszyć się MPEG-2 bez żadnych problemów z licencjonowaniem - więc co się dzieje? Co sprawia, że Raspberry Pi jest tak odmienny, że wymaga licencji na odtwarzanie filmów MPEG-2 i jak dokładnie działa ta licencja?
Licencjonowanie MPEG-2 i The Raspberry Pi
Inne systemy operacyjne obejmują koszt różnych kodeków w cenie systemu operacyjnego. W przypadku dystrybucji Linuksa stosowane są bezpłatne wersje koderów i dekoderów mediów. Ale poczekaj - Raspberry Pi obsługuje dystrybucję Linuksa, więc dlaczego kodek MPEG-2 nie jest wolny?
Odpowiedź jest prosta. Raspberry Pi jest przeznaczony do użytku w edukacji, a chociaż wielu lubi korzystać z jego możliwości multimedialnych, programiści postanowili usunąć MPEG-2, aby obniżyć koszty. Jeśli chcesz korzystać z MPEG-2, możesz go odblokować za niewielką opłatą. Oczywiście możesz tego nie chcieć; w końcu są wiele zastosowań dla Raspberry Pi 5 niesamowitych zastosowań komputera Raspberry PiNiedawno otrzymałem Raspberry Pi po długim oczekiwaniu - i mam na to sporo planów. Problem polega na tym, że nie jestem do końca pewien, który projekt chcę najpierw podjąć. Podczas... Czytaj więcej poza odtwarzaniem filmów.
Jak uzyskać licencję MPEG-2
Aby zainstalować licencję MPEG-2 na swoim Raspberry Pi, najpierw musisz znaleźć numer seryjny urządzenia. Można to znaleźć w dokumentacji dołączonej przy pierwszym otrzymaniu komputera, ale jeśli nie masz tego pod ręką, nie martw się, możesz przesłuchać płytę główną.
Uruchom Pi i otwórz wiersz poleceń w Raspbian. Wchodzić:
cat / proc / cpuinfo
Numer seryjny będzie wyświetlany jako ostatni w wynikowym tekście, więc skopiuj go i odwiedź www.raspberrypi.com/mpeg-2-license-key gdzie zobaczysz krótkie pole formularza do wprowadzenia numeru seryjnego. Zrób to i kliknij Dodaj do koszyka kontynuować.
Aby kupić licencję MPEG-2, musisz wydać 3,50 USD (lub 2,40 GBP) - niezupełnie fortunę, a mimo to grosze przy cenie komputera za 25 USD!
Instalowanie licencji MPEG-2 na Raspberry Pi
Po złożeniu zamówienia trzeba będzie poczekać do 72 godzin, aż licencja zostanie przesłana pocztą elektroniczną (jeśli tak nie dotrze, powinieneś wysłać wiadomość e-mail do Raspberry Pi, ale proces jest zwykle niezawodny i wydajny).
Po otrzymaniu klucza licencyjnego znajdziesz go w pliku tekstowym jako pojedynczy wiersz, coś podobnego do:
decode_MPEG2 = 0x1234567
Aby użyć tego na swoim Pi, musisz edytować plik config.txt, który można znaleźć w /boot. Po prostu dodaj licencję jako nowy wiersz tekstu, jak pokazano powyżej, a następnie zapisz i zamknij.
Jeśli masz wiele kart SD dla różnych wersji systemu operacyjnego - być może jedną dla Raspbian Zoptymalizuj moc swojego Raspberry Pi dzięki RaspbianJak przystało na mężczyznę ze zbyt dużą technologią na rękach, ostatnio bawiłem się moim Raspberry Pi, konfigurując urządzenie tak, aby działało z jego pełnym potencjałem. Nadal działa jako ... Czytaj więcej i jeden dla RaspBMC - musisz dodać licencję do każdego.
Uruchom ponownie Raspberry Pi, aby zakończyć procedurę, a wtedy będziesz mógł oglądać filmy MPEG-2.
Czy mogę wypróbować zhakowany kodek?
Istnieją - najwyraźniej - zhakowane wersje kodeka dostępne online, ale tak naprawdę, gdy weźmie się pod uwagę, co może być konieczne (dla np. uruchomienie oprogramowania w celu sfałszowania numeru seryjnego urządzenia) oraz fakt, że licencja jest tak tania, to naprawdę nie jest warte to.
W końcu Raspberry Pi to niedrogi zestaw zaprojektowany z ambitnymi ambicjami - w celu promowania umiejętności obsługi komputera. Sprzedaż kodeka zbiera pieniądze, dzięki czemu fundacja Raspberry Pi non-profit może działać na rzecz swoich altruistycznych celów. Więc nie oszukuj kodeka, który kosztuje mniej niż butelkę piwa - zapłać za to i pomóż zmienić świat!
Christian Cawley jest zastępcą redaktora ds. Bezpieczeństwa, Linux, DIY, programowania i technologii. Jest także producentem The Really Useful Podcast i ma duże doświadczenie w obsłudze komputerów i oprogramowania. Współtwórca magazynu Linux Format, Christian majsterkowicz Raspberry Pi, miłośnik Lego i miłośnik gier retro.